Lenovo Announces Line of EPEAT Gold Certified Displays
Lenovo announced a new line of PC displays today that are all EPEAT Gold certified. The line has a total of nine different models. The certification of its new line of displays makes Lenovo the only manufacturer to offer the gold certified distinction.
EPEAT stands for Electronic Product Environmental Assessment Tool and is reportedly a highly sought environmental designation in the tech industry. The newly certified displays from Lenovo meeting the certification include the ThinkVision L151, L171, L171P, L194 Wide, L190X, L220X Wide, L174 and L197 Wide. Lenovo’s first gold certified display was the L193P. Read more

Chinese Kids Forced to farm for Gold in WOW
Chinese kids are forced to play World of Warcraft 12 hours per day to earn virtual money for Gold Farming companies and gangs.
It is known for a while that there companies in China and other countries that pay workers to play WOW to generate virtual money which in turn is then sold to gamers around the world who want to jump-start their game character.
A Chinese TV station followed kids with a hidden camera who fell for the cool proposition to get paid for playing video games.
It is borderline slavery what these kids have to endure. 12 hour WOW every day, almost no pay and shitty food. This is a new form of child labor and nobody should actually buy from gold farmers.

Gold, Platinum, & Multiplatinum Ringtone Designations
Your trivia fact for the day is that ringtones now account for 10% of all music sales. That's really amazing. That means a lot of people are actually paying the ridiculous $2.99 price for a ringtone that expires after 90 days. Anyway, the Recording Industry Association of America announced Wednesday that the official designations of gold, platinum, and multiplatinum were assigned to the ringtone industry.
In total, 84 gold honors were announced, in addition to 40 platinums and 4 multiplatinums. Black Eyed Peas, Beyonce, 50 Cent, and Kanye West were just some of the artists whose songs were honored.

Jens of Sweden MP-500 Media Player with iPod nano Looks and Gold
So Jens Of Sweden is aiming at the iPod nano with their new feature packed MP-500 media player.
The JoS MP-500 measures 81x40x13mm and weighs 51g. An iPod nano measures 88.9x40.6x6.8mm. So the MP-500 is a bit shorter, but nearly double as thick.
A 1.6 inch Color TFT with 128x128px is used as display. The MP-500 supports MP3, WMA and OGG audio, MP4 video files and jpg photos. Other features include text viewer for lyrics to use it for karaoke, Built-in speaker, FM-Tuner, FM radio recording, voice recorder and USB host function.
The 1GB player sells for $189.70 and the 2GB sells for $242.54. For the gold edition (Excentrique) 2GB Jens of Sweden charges $274.24.
